1: Why does it fit with the theme? It fits with the theme because whether or not you manage to bridge your way completely across the map - you'll still always end up losing due to the wall at the end (if you made it, you'll know which one I mean).
2: Why is it so hard? I tried my best to make it as challenging as possible, but admittedly this was also amplified due to janky collision checks. I'm still pretty new to gameDev and making the bodies work as bridges was a ballache to work out, and still isn't perfect if you don't give yourself enough leeway. The score you gain per bird is always the same, but there are a few strategies you can pick up after a while of playing that make it easier to know how many bodies you need per gap & how many you can shoot for points. I'd love to see everyone's highscores!
3: Why is it not procedurally generated? I couldn't make it procedurally generated in 48 hours as that's a skill I'll have to learn and play around with over a certain amount of time, so for now - it's a finite map. Though if it gets enough traction then I'd be happy to look into it, as I also think that would make for a more replayable experience.
